Job description

This hybrid role is expected to be on-site in the Versailles, Ohio location 4 days a week and one day remote.  Relocation will not be provided. 

JOB SUMMARY:

This teammate serves as financial business partner for designated areas of the organization.   Provides management with financial reporting and analysis which is used for strategic and tactical decision making. Works with top level management as well as corporate stakeholders to develop, interpret and implement financial and accounting concepts or techniques related to strategic planning, budgeting and forecasting to drive business results.

ESSENTIAL/PRIMARY DUTIES:

  • Financial business partner to managers, directors and vice presidents 
  • Serves as finance lead for assigned business unit, including compiling and analyzing all financial information.
  • Works with management and business units to determine strategic objectives and identify opportunities to meet these goals.
  • Prepares monthly variance analysis and presents results to management including in-depth data insights and financial trends.
  • Manage analysis of annual budgets, quarterly forecasts, long range plans and business trends analysis for designated business units
  • Create, lead and manage corporate budget and forecast process
  • Conducts complex business analysis including ROI, NPV and IRR, making recommendations to management on new products, features, pricing, and marketing promotions based on historical financial data. 
  • Prepares financial and business-related analysis and research in such areas as financial and expense performance, rate of return, depreciation, working capital and investments.
  • Drives efficiencies in reporting and analysis to meet cross functional user needs
  • Assigned as financial support to corporate projects as needed
  • Owns and maintains pricing and promotion dashboards, reporting and performance insights
  • Supports the annual price process, including planning, analytics, stakeholder coordination, tracking and post implementation review.
  • Provides financial analysis and recommendations related to pricing, promotions, and margin  performance.
  • Builds and maintains a process for gathering, organizing, and analyzing competitive pricing information
  • Partners with stakeholders to improve visibility into competitive pricing dynamics and support pricing decisions with fact based analysis.
  • Support development of pricing recommendations for new products i partnership with key stakeholders
  • Monitors and analyzes pricing realization, discounting, and promotional effectiveness to identify risks and opportunities.

E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E:

A bachelor's degree in Finance, Accounting or Business and 6+ years of financial analyst or relevant experience.

COMPETENCY/SKILL REQUIREMENTS:

  • Advanced analytical skills
  • Accounting and financial modeling software experience
  • Ability to work independently
  • Advanced financial analysis skills
  • Quantitative analysis planning
  • Preparation of data to support recommendations
  • GAAP knowledge
  • ERP system experience required
  • Strong presentation & communication skills
  • Experience in pricing preferred

Founded in 1915, Midmark Corporation is the only company transforming healthcare experiences through innovative design within the medical, dental and animal health environments. With more than 2,200 teammates worldwide, Midmark focuses on harmonizing space, technology and workflows, creating a better experience for caregivers and patients at the point of care. The Midmark headquarters and innovation hub are located in Versailles, Ohio, which is also home to the Midmark Experience Center, Design Center, Technology Center and our largest manufacturing facility. Midmark maintains eleven additional locations in the United States, including four innovation hubs, and has subsidiaries in India and Italy.
